irtk.scene.RoughDielectricBSDF

class irtk.scene.RoughDielectricBSDF(alpha: torch.Tensor | ndarray | List | Tuple, i_ior: float, e_ior: float)

A class representing a rough dielectric BSDF.

__init__(alpha: torch.Tensor | ndarray | List | Tuple, i_ior: float, e_ior: float) None

Initializes a RoughDielectricBSDF object.

Parameters:
  • alpha (TensorLike) – The roughness (float).

  • i_ior (float) – The interior index of refraction.

  • e_ior (float) – The exterior index of refraction.